The Split Rock locality, located six km west of Syracuse, NY, reveals a succession of Upper Silurian through Middle Devonian carbonate strata. The quarry contains a variety of carbonate rock types, sedimentary structures, bedforms and fossils that records deposition through shifting paleoenvironments within a shallow inland sea and arid coastalget price

Split rock plant (Pleiospilos nelii) is not cold hardy, so in case you stay in a zone which will get colder than 30° F (-1.1° C), it is better to grow this succulent in a container which may be brought inside. It does very well in full to partial sun. Plant in sandy, well draining soil. “Split Rock” does well indoors on windowsills.get price
2022-3-29 Split Rock, Cleft Stone, Mimicry Plant. This egg-shaped succulent has two gray-green leaves and a cleft down the center. New leaves grow at right angles to the split. “Split Rock” grows well indoors, making it perfect for a windowsill garden. Water sparingly in the winter and summer. Splitrock Reservoir is located in Rockaway Township, New Jersey (North Jersey). It’s part of the Farny State Park and is also known for its hiking. The reservoir can be reached by traveling down Split Rock Road. Splitrock is a 650-acre reservoir that is three miles long from end to end. The reservoir features a dam on the south side, the coastline is being very undeveloped and rocky.get price
2021-8-7 Pruning and Maintenance. When soil and water conditions are optimal, the Pleiospilos Nelii takes care of its own grooming needs. Your Split Rock succulent will produce two new leaves each year. As the fresh leaves grow, the old ones will wilt away. At first, they will feel soft, and eventually, they will dry up, shrink and disappear.get price
2019-12-6 A "split lock" is a low-level memory-bus lock taken by the processor for a memory range that crosses a cache line. Most processors disallow split locks, but x86 implements them, Split locking may be convenient for developers, but it comes at a cost: a single split-locked instruction can occupy the memory bus for around 1,000 clock cycles.
